How to fill out list of charities that

Illustration

How to fill out list of charities that

01
Identify the purpose of your charity list, such as specific causes or types of assistance.
02
Research and gather a list of charities relevant to your goal, using reliable sources like charity watchdogs or databases.
03
Verify each charity's credentials, including their accreditation, financial transparency, and mission.
04
Categorize the charities based on their focus areas, such as education, health, environment, or social services.
05
Include essential details for each charity, such as name, website, contact information, and a brief description of their work.
06
Review and update the list regularly to ensure it remains current and accurate.
